If you’re aiming to dive into the entire world of Etsy and wish your shop to get noticed, mastering Web optimization Etsy is really a video game changer. But just what does Search engine marketing necessarily mean for the Etsy shop? Website positioning means Search Engine Optimization, and it’s https://harobacklinks34321.life3dblog.com/35869370/the-single-strategy-to-use-for-seo-services